Abstract
This paper considers the global stability of the Euler-Bernoulli beam excited by multiplicative white noise. Based on the theory of global random attractors, the Hausdorff dimensions of the global random attractors for the system is obtained. According to the relationship between Hausdorff dimensions and global Lyapunov exponents, the global stability of the stochastic beam is derived.
